Coating Mature Blackhorse Ranch Slabs

Two-decade-old concrete in Blackhorse Ranch is typically sound but shows surface dusting, control-joint cracking, and tire staining. We diamond-grind to clean concrete and complete crack and joint repair before coating, so the new floor bonds to solid substrate and resists future cracking from our expansive Cypress clay.

Built for Texas Heat and Daily Driving

An attached Cypress garage gets hot, and that heat is what causes hot-tire pickup on weak coatings. Our bonded polyaspartic systems eliminate it. See the best garage floor coatings for Texas heat for why finish selection matters this far inland.

Can you coat my older Blackhorse Ranch garage slab?

Yes. Most 2000s-era slabs are sound and just need grinding, crack repair, and degreasing before coating. We confirm condition during the free quote.

What finish adds the most resale value?

A clean flake or metallic floor sealed with a polyaspartic topcoat reads as a premium upgrade and photographs well for listings.

Will the floor hold up to a hot Cypress garage?

Yes. A properly bonded polyaspartic system eliminates hot-tire pickup and stays UV-stable, even on a west-facing garage.
